Key Insights of Japan Flat Glass for Construction Market

  • Market Size (2023): Estimated at approximately USD 2.5 billion, reflecting steady growth driven by residential and commercial infrastructure projects.
  • Forecast Value (2026): Projected to reach USD 3.4 billion, supported by urbanization and green building initiatives.
  • CAGR (2026???2033): Approximately 5.2%, indicating a mature but expanding market with innovation-driven growth.
  • Leading Segment: Float glass remains dominant, accounting for over 65% of total flat glass consumption in construction applications.
  • Core Application: High-rise commercial buildings and residential complexes are primary drivers, with increasing adoption of energy-efficient glazing solutions.
  • Leading Geography: Greater Tokyo and Osaka regions hold over 50% market share, benefiting from dense urban development and infrastructure upgrades.
  • Key Market Opportunity: Rising demand for insulated and low-emissivity glass in sustainable construction presents significant growth potential.
  • Major Companies: Nippon Sheet Glass, AGC Inc., and Central Glass Co., Ltd. dominate, with ongoing investments in R&D and capacity expansion.

Japan Flat Glass for Construction Market: Impact of Regulatory and Environmental Policies

Regulatory frameworks in Japan significantly influence the flat glass industry, emphasizing safety, energy efficiency, and environmental sustainability. Building codes mandate the use of impact-resistant and seismic-proof glass in high-rise and critical infrastructure projects. Additionally, government initiatives promoting green buildings and carbon reduction targets incentivize the adoption of low-emissivity and insulated glass products.

Environmental policies also drive innovation in manufacturing processes, encouraging the use of recycled raw materials and energy-efficient production methods. The Act on Promotion of Resource Recycling and the Energy Conservation Law incentivize manufacturers to reduce carbon footprints and improve sustainability credentials. These policies create both challenges and opportunities, compelling companies to innovate while offering avenues for differentiation through eco-friendly products. The regulatory environment thus acts as a catalyst for technological advancement and market differentiation in Japan’s flat glass sector.

Dynamic Market Drivers and Disruptors Impacting Japan Flat Glass for Construction

Japan’s flat glass industry is influenced by a confluence of technological, economic, and societal factors. The push for sustainable construction practices is accelerating the adoption of energy-efficient and smart glass solutions, driven by government mandates and corporate sustainability commitments. Technological innovations such as vacuum-insulated glazing and self-cleaning coatings are transforming product offerings, creating new growth avenues.

Conversely, supply chain disruptions, raw material price volatility, and regulatory uncertainties pose risks to steady growth. The increasing competition from emerging markets and import tariffs also influence pricing strategies and market share dynamics. Furthermore, demographic shifts, including urban densification and an aging population, alter demand patterns, favoring high-performance, durable, and aesthetically appealing glass products. These drivers and disruptors collectively shape the strategic landscape, demanding agility and innovation from industry players.
